? None!"DRAn 4 that uses a PostgreSQL database as a backend. Use  to configure this event store.NThis function runs migrations to create the events table if it isn't present.We need to lock the events table or else our global sequence number might not be monotonically increasing over time from the point of view of a reader.For example, say transaction A begins to write an event and the auto-increment key is 1. Then, transaction B starts to insert an event and gets an id of 2. If transaction B is quick and completes, then a listener might see the event from B and thinks it has all the events up to a sequence number of 2. However, once A finishes and the event with the id of 1 is done, then the listener won't know that event exists.F   !"#$%&'()*+,-./0123456789:;<=>?@ABCDEFGH       !"#$$%&'())*++,-.-/-0-0-1-2-3-4565789:;< =>?@ABCDEFG0eventful-postgresql-0.1.2-Lhgb1Jhi2XGBF5jIAU0QkaEventful.Store.PostgresqlpostgresqlEventStoreinitializePostgresqlEventStore*eventful-core-0.1.2-3oDNlxCwXwZD3C5WjQ1jLiEventful.Store.Class EventStore0eventful-sql-common-0.1.2-8gVFNiXXbJW8AuPBA16z2VEventful.Store.Sql.OperationsSqlEventStoreConfig tableLockFuncmaxPostgresVersionSql!storedEventToGloballyOrderedEvent%globallyOrderedEventToProjectionEvent!globallyOrderedEventToStoredEventstoredEventToProjectionEvent transactionalExpectedWriteHelpergetLatestVersion getEvents storeEventsGloballyOrderedEventStoregetSequencedEventsExpectedVersionNoStream AnyVersion StreamExists ExactVersionEventWriteErrorEventStreamNotAtExpectedVersionProjectionEventprojectionEventProjectionIdprojectionEventEvent StoredEventstoredEventProjectionIdstoredEventVersionstoredEventEventGloballyOrderedEvent globallyOrderedEventProjectionIdgloballyOrderedEventVersion"globallyOrderedEventSequenceNumbergloballyOrderedEventEvent EventVersionunEventVersionSequenceNumberunSequenceNumber Eventful.Store.Sql.DefaultEntitydefaultSqlEventStoreConfigmigrateSqlEventSqlEvent sqlEventUuidsqlEventVersion sqlEventEvent SqlEventIdEventful.Store.Sql.JSONStringjsonStringSerializer JSONStringsqlStoreEventssqlMaxEventVersionsqlGetAggregateEventssqlGetProjectionIdssqlGloballyOrderedEventStore%sqlEventStoreConfigSequenceMakeEntitysqlEventStoreConfigMakeKeysqlEventStoreConfigUnKeysqlEventStoreConfigUUIDsqlEventStoreConfigVersionsqlEventStoreConfigData&sqlEventStoreConfigSequenceNumberFieldsqlEventStoreConfigUUIDFieldsqlEventStoreConfigVersionFieldsqlEventStoreConfigDataField